access icon free Accurate measurement of drone's blade length and rotation rate using pattern analysis with W-band radar

Characteristics of a target are essential for the classification purpose. Input parameters such as blade length, rotation rate and a number of rotors can be used for classification of drone. An algorithm for accurate measurement of blade length and rotation rate using pattern analysis has been proposed. The time–frequency domain image is used for calculation of maximum Doppler frequency and the rotational speed of the blade. Accuracy and precision of the proposed technique are validated by experimental data using W-band radar system.
